中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

C++ list remove在大數據量下表現如何

c++
小樊
91
2024-07-21 10:03:00
欄目: 編程語言

在大數據量下,使用C++中的list進行元素刪除操作可能會有一定的性能問題。因為list是一個雙向鏈表,刪除操作需要遍歷鏈表來找到要刪除的元素,這樣的時間復雜度為O(n)。當數據量很大時,刪除操作可能會變得很慢。

為了提高刪除操作的性能,在大數據量下可以考慮使用其他數據結構,如vector或deque,它們在刪除操作上可能會更快。另外,如果需要頻繁進行插入和刪除操作,可以考慮使用其他數據結構,如set或unordered_set。這些數據結構在插入和刪除操作上通常比list更快。

總的來說,在大數據量下,要根據具體的需求和場景選擇合適的數據結構來提高性能。

0
儋州市| 依兰县| 漳浦县| 张掖市| 庆阳市| 蒙自县| 闽侯县| 永吉县| 桑日县| 西丰县| 石柱| 蒙城县| 罗甸县| 上虞市| 汕头市| 新乐市| 博客| 海城市| 灯塔市| 新蔡县| 天等县| 嵩明县| 宜川县| 宁河县| 广汉市| 渑池县| 洞头县| 姜堰市| 新乐市| 息烽县| 惠州市| 和龙市| 台东县| 南岸区| 桦南县| 时尚| 梧州市| 永新县| 岗巴县| 衡东县| 稻城县|